                                                              Schedule




                                                                4 a.m.   The scriptwriter verifies the data provided by the Korea
                                                                         Meteorological Administration (KMA) as well as reports from
                                                                         different media outlets. The staff puts together drafts for the
                                                                         script and the corresponding computer graphics based on the
                                                                         weather analyses.


                                                                4:30 a.m.   Weathercaster gets ready for make-up.


                                                                 5 a.m.   Prior to the shoot, the producer compiles weather information,
                                                                         including the highest and the lowest temperatures of the day
                                                                         and the weekly forecast, while the scriptwriter puts a finishing
                                                                         touch on the script based on the data provided by Kweather
                                                                         and completes the graphics. Meanwhile, the cameraman is on
                                                                         standby for the shoot.


                                                                5:30 a.m.   The weathercaster familiarizes herself with the script and
                                                                         computer graphics, and practices her enunciation and the
                                                                         steps she will be taking during the shoot.


                                                                5:40 a.m.   The filming begins.


                                                                 6 a.m.   The producer completes compositing and consolidated
                                                                         editing, and hands them over to GCN’s Master Control.



                                                                6:30 a.m.   The Master Control receives the file and converts it into
                                                                         a broadcasting format.


                                                                 7 a.m.   Today’s Weather goes on the air.
